...most lucrative gift was bestowed in 1986 when Britain declared a 150- mile fishing-conservation zone around the archipelago, later extended to 200 miles. Sales of fishing licenses to Asian and European fleets on the hunt for prized illex and loligo squid bring the islands annual revenues of $47 million (in contrast to the $7 million earned by islanders in 1981, mostly from the sale of wool). Ironically, for a population made rich by the indigenous marine life, the kelpers have no fishing fleets of their own; until three years ago, when a swimming pool was installed in the capital...
